The DRIFT DAO is served by a Cayman Islands foundation, and no US operating company is documented as principal contributor: Drift Labs' registration and HQ are unestablished. Neither named founder is established as a US person at founding, and the lead founder is a Malaysian citizen. The record stays up for transparency; this is not a current US listing.

About Drift Protocol
Drift Protocol is a Solana perpetual-futures exchange whose DAO is served by the Drift Foundation, a Cayman Islands foundation company. Attackers drained roughly $285 million from the protocol on April 1, 2026 in an exploit linked to North Korea. The project has since rebranded to Velocity DEX and is relaunching as a USDT-settled, perpetuals-only venue.
